Amazon Q Developer stores your questions, its responses, and additional context, such as console metadata and code, in your integrated development environment (IDE) to generate responses to your questions. For the Amazon Q Pro and Free Tiers, customer content, including code snippets, conversations, and file contents open in the IDE might be stored and processed to provide and maintain the service. With usage in Microsoft Teams and Slack, Amazon Q Developer may store or process customer information, such as channel configurations and permissions, Microsoft Teams team identifiers, Slack workspace identifiers and channel names, notifications, user inputs, and generated responses and images in any of the commercial AWS Regions.
Amazon Q Developer Pro and Amazon Q Business do not use your content for service improvement.
Amazon Q Developer Free Tier might use certain content for service improvement, for example, to provide better responses to common questions, fix Amazon Q operational issues, for debugging, or for model training. Content that AWS might use for service improvement includes, for example, your questions to Amazon Q and the responses and code that Amazon Q generates.
The way you opt out of Amazon Q Developer Free Tier using content for service improvement depends on the environment where you use Amazon Q. For the console, Console Mobile Application, Microsoft Teams, Slack, and AWS websites, opt out by configuring an AI services opt-out policy in AWS Organizations. For more information, see AI services opt-out policies in the AWS Organizations User Guide. In the IDE, adjust your settings in the IDE to opt out.
